Inuit Tapiriit Kanatami’s 2023 pre-budget submission focuses on specific high-priority areas that align with Government commitments, policies and initiatives as well as current Ministerial mandate letters. It builds upon meaningful investments in previous budgets while advocating for further funding to close major outstanding gaps.

Getting Started with Monitoring, Evaluation and Learning is a means to achieve self-determination in Inuit program design and evaluation. The more Inuit take charge of monitoring and evaluation activities, the more monitoring and evaluation will serve our interests across Inuit Nunangat.
